961题库 北航计算机 MIPS基础选择题 附答案 选择题形式

2024-06-03 09:52

本文主要是介绍961题库 北航计算机 MIPS基础选择题 附答案 选择题形式,希望对大家解决编程问题提供一定的参考价值,需要的开发者们随着小编来一起学习吧!

有题目和答案,没有解析,不懂的题问大模型即可,无偿分享。

第1组

习题

  1. MIPS处理器五级流水线中,涉及DRAM的是
    A. 取指阶段
    B. 译码阶段
    C. 执行阶段
    D. 访存阶段

  2. MIPS处理器五级流水线中,R型指令保存结果的阶段是
    A. 执行阶段
    B. 取指阶段
    C. 写回阶段
    D. 访存阶段

  3. 在取指令操作之后,程序计数器中存放的是( )
    A. 当前指令的地址
    B. 程序中指令的数量
    C. 下一条指令的地址
    D. 当前指令需要数据的地址

  4. 以下叙述中错误的是( )
    A. 指令周期的第一个操作是取指令
    B. 为了进行取指令操作,控制器需要得到相应的指令
    C. 取指令操作是控制器自动进行的
    D. 指令第一字节含操作码

  5. 指令集分为精简指令集RISC和复杂指令集CISC,以下属于精简指令集的架构有
    A. X86, X64, ARM
    B. MIPS
    C. ARM, MIPS
    D. X86, X64

  6. MIPS中,实现加法运算的指令类型为
    A. 分支指令
    B. 跳转指令
    C. 访存指令
    D. 运算指令

  7. 与运算指令属于
    A. 算术运算指令
    B. 逻辑运算指令
    C. 移位运算指令
    D. 数据传送指令

  8. MIPS无条件跳转指令的指令格式为
    A. R型
    B. I型
    C. J型
    D. 都不是

  9. MIPS的通用寄存器中,用于过程调用返回,过程调用参数,保存变量,临时变量的寄存器个数分别为
    A. 1, 2, 8, 8
    B. 2, 4, 8, 8
    C. 2, 4, 8, 10
    D. 2, 4, 10, 10

  10. MIPS的通用寄存器中,寄存器号最大的寄存器用于
    A. 过程调用返回地址
    B. 临时变量
    C. 保存变量
    D. 过程调用参数

答案

  1. D
  2. C
  3. C
  4. B
  5. B
  6. D
  7. C
  8. C
  9. C

第2组

习题

  1. 程序计数器PC的寻址方式属于
    A. 顺序寻址
    B. PC相对寻址
    C. 跳跃寻址
    D. 寄存器寻址

  2. 对于数据存在于指令中的指令,其直接涉及了什么寻址方式
    A. 指令寻址
    B. 伪直接寻址
    C. 立即数寻址
    D. 基址寻址

  3. MIPS 指令执行阶段,立即数寻址方式因操作数而需访问内存的次数为____次
    A. 0
    B. 1
    C. 2
    D. 3

  4. 假设采用 m m m级流水线,程序中有 n n n条指令需要执行,每个阶段消耗一个时钟周期,不考虑指令之间的相互影响,则需要的时钟周期数是
    A. m
    B. n
    C. m+n
    D. n+m-1

  5. 如下图,描述针对流水线进行的设计是
    在这里插入图片描述

A. 数据旁路转发
B. 指令顺序优化
C. 添加无关指令
D. 停止数据通路

  1. 流水线中造成控制相关的原因是执行__________指令而引起
    A. 条件转移
    B. 访存操作
    C. 算术运算
    D. 取指自增

答案

  1. A
  2. C
  3. A
  4. D
  5. A

这篇关于961题库 北航计算机 MIPS基础选择题 附答案 选择题形式的文章就介绍到这儿,希望我们推荐的文章对编程师们有所帮助!


原文地址:
本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.chinasem.cn/article/1026654

相关文章

mysql的基础语句和外键查询及其语句详解(推荐)

《mysql的基础语句和外键查询及其语句详解(推荐)》:本文主要介绍mysql的基础语句和外键查询及其语句详解(推荐),本文给大家介绍的非常详细,对大家的学习或工作具有一定的参考借鉴价值,需要的朋... 目录一、mysql 基础语句1. 数据库操作 创建数据库2. 表操作 创建表3. CRUD 操作二、外键

Python基础语法中defaultdict的使用小结

《Python基础语法中defaultdict的使用小结》Python的defaultdict是collections模块中提供的一种特殊的字典类型,它与普通的字典(dict)有着相似的功能,本文主要... 目录示例1示例2python的defaultdict是collections模块中提供的一种特殊的字

Python基础文件操作方法超详细讲解(详解版)

《Python基础文件操作方法超详细讲解(详解版)》文件就是操作系统为用户或应用程序提供的一个读写硬盘的虚拟单位,文件的核心操作就是读和写,:本文主要介绍Python基础文件操作方法超详细讲解的相... 目录一、文件操作1. 文件打开与关闭1.1 打开文件1.2 关闭文件2. 访问模式及说明二、文件读写1.

C#基础之委托详解(Delegate)

《C#基础之委托详解(Delegate)》:本文主要介绍C#基础之委托(Delegate),具有很好的参考价值,希望对大家有所帮助,如有错误或未考虑完全的地方,望不吝赐教... 目录1. 委托定义2. 委托实例化3. 多播委托(Multicast Delegates)4. 委托的用途事件处理回调函数LINQ

0基础租个硬件玩deepseek,蓝耘元生代智算云|本地部署DeepSeek R1模型的操作流程

《0基础租个硬件玩deepseek,蓝耘元生代智算云|本地部署DeepSeekR1模型的操作流程》DeepSeekR1模型凭借其强大的自然语言处理能力,在未来具有广阔的应用前景,有望在多个领域发... 目录0基础租个硬件玩deepseek,蓝耘元生代智算云|本地部署DeepSeek R1模型,3步搞定一个应

MySQL中my.ini文件的基础配置和优化配置方式

《MySQL中my.ini文件的基础配置和优化配置方式》文章讨论了数据库异步同步的优化思路,包括三个主要方面:幂等性、时序和延迟,作者还分享了MySQL配置文件的优化经验,并鼓励读者提供支持... 目录mysql my.ini文件的配置和优化配置优化思路MySQL配置文件优化总结MySQL my.ini文件

如何测试计算机的内存是否存在问题? 判断电脑内存故障的多种方法

《如何测试计算机的内存是否存在问题?判断电脑内存故障的多种方法》内存是电脑中非常重要的组件之一,如果内存出现故障,可能会导致电脑出现各种问题,如蓝屏、死机、程序崩溃等,如何判断内存是否出现故障呢?下... 如果你的电脑是崩溃、冻结还是不稳定,那么它的内存可能有问题。要进行检查,你可以使用Windows 11

2024年流动式起重机司机证模拟考试题库及流动式起重机司机理论考试试题

题库来源:安全生产模拟考试一点通公众号小程序 2024年流动式起重机司机证模拟考试题库及流动式起重机司机理论考试试题是由安全生产模拟考试一点通提供,流动式起重机司机证模拟考试题库是根据流动式起重机司机最新版教材,流动式起重机司机大纲整理而成(含2024年流动式起重机司机证模拟考试题库及流动式起重机司机理论考试试题参考答案和部分工种参考解析),掌握本资料和学校方法,考试容易。流动式起重机司机考试技

零基础学习Redis(10) -- zset类型命令使用

zset是有序集合,内部除了存储元素外,还会存储一个score,存储在zset中的元素会按照score的大小升序排列,不同元素的score可以重复,score相同的元素会按照元素的字典序排列。 1. zset常用命令 1.1 zadd  zadd key [NX | XX] [GT | LT]   [CH] [INCR] score member [score member ...]

poj 3104 二分答案

题意: n件湿度为num的衣服,每秒钟自己可以蒸发掉1个湿度。 然而如果使用了暖炉,每秒可以烧掉k个湿度,但不计算蒸发了。 现在问这么多的衣服,怎么烧事件最短。 解析: 二分答案咯。 代码: #include <iostream>#include <cstdio>#include <cstdlib>#include <algorithm>#include <c